What are the typical collaboration points between a Staff RFIC Design Engineer and other engineering teams during a project?

As a Staff RFIC Design Engineer, you will regularly collaborate with digital design engineers, layout engineers, and system architects to ensure seamless integration of RFIC components within broader system designs. You may also work closely with test and validation teams to develop testing procedures and troubleshoot performance issues. These collaborations are essential for aligning on project specifications, resolving design challenges, and ensuring that all components meet required standards and timelines. Effective communication and cross-functional teamwork are key aspects of success in this role.

What are the key skills and qualifications needed to thrive as a Staff RFIC Design Engineer, and why are they important?

To thrive as a Staff RFIC Design Engineer, you need a solid background in electrical engineering, strong knowledge of RF circuit design principles, and experience with CMOS or BiCMOS technologies, usually backed by at least a bachelor's or master's degree in a related field. Familiarity with EDA tools such as Cadence Virtuoso, ADS, and EM simulators, as well as understanding of lab measurement equipment, is essential. Strong problem-solving skills, attention to detail, and effective teamwork and communication abilities help you excel in cross-functional development environments. These skills ensure robust, innovative RFIC solutions and successful project execution in a highly technical and collaborative field.

What are Staff RFIC Design Engineers?

Staff RFIC (Radio Frequency Integrated Circuit) Design Engineers are experienced professionals who design, develop, and test integrated circuits that operate at radio frequencies, typically for use in wireless communication systems, radar, and other RF applications. They are responsible for circuit architecture, layout, simulation, and ensuring compliance with industry and performance standards. As 'staff' engineers, they often lead projects, mentor junior engineers, and collaborate closely with cross-functional teams to deliver advanced RFIC solutions.

Job Description

In this role, you will work at the intersection of IC design, advanced package development, and system-level implementation. You will play a critical role in designing and delivering next-generation, high-performance semiconductor package solutions, including power modules, chiplet-based architectures, FCBGA, SiP, WLCSP, wire-bonded, QFP, and QFN packages supporting automotive SoCs, industrial IoT microcontrollers, and AI-enabled embedded computing platforms. This role requires strong technical depth in package layout execution, manufacturability, assembly process constraints, and cross-domain co-design with global silicon design, signal integrity/power integrity, thermal, reliability, and product engineering teams.

Key Responsibilities

  • Execute package layout design and development for advanced package technologies, including power modules, FCBGA, SiP, WLCSP, and multi-chip modules.
  • Develop and maintain package CAD databases, ensuring accuracy and adherence to package design guidelines, DFM, and DFA requirements to support manufacturability, yield, and long-term reliability.
  • Manage the package design cycle, including schematic creation, netlist import, footprint assignment, layout implementation, verification, and generation of manufacturing release outputs such as Gerber/drill data, fabrication drawings, assembly drawings, bump maps, and related documentation.
  • Create and modify substrate and RDL layouts, bump maps, escape routing, stack-up structures, and power/ground distribution features.
  • Collaborate with SI/PI, thermal, reliability, DFT, silicon design, product engineering, and manufacturing teams to support package-level co-optimization and participate in design reviews.
  • Ensure package designs comply with applicable foundry, OSAT, substrate vendor, and manufacturing design rules, including DRC, LVS, connectivity, and netlist verification requirements.
  • Support Engineering Change Order cycles, design updates, revision control, and release documentation throughout the project lifecycle.
